The bioactivity of benzenesulfonyl hydrazones: A short review.

Abstract

The synthesis and biological activity evaluation of benzenesulfonyl hydrazones is quite frequently encountered in scientific literature. This class of compounds is very interesting due to the wide spectrum of potential applications in the field of medicinal chemistry. The benzenesulfonyl hydrazones possess mainly antibacterial, antifungal, anticancer, antidepressant properties, activity against Alzheimer's disease, insecticidal activity and ability to inhibit the activity of enzymes. This review is an attempt to gather the literature findings on the most promising bioactive benzenesulfonyl hydrazones.
